Common Hot Water Heater Problems
A hot water heater is just one of one of the most vital basic appliances that can be located in a home. With hot water heater, you do not need to experience the stress and anxiety of home heating water by hand each time there is a need to take a bath, wash, or the dishes. There is constantly a possibility that your water heating unit would act up as with a lot of mechanical tools.

It is essential to note any type of little malfunction as well as tackle it rapidly before points get out of hand. Most times, your hot water heater starts to malfunction when there is a build-up of debris as a result of continuous usage. As a precaution, periodic flushing of your hot water heater is recommended to prevent sediment accumulation and also protect against functional failure.

Typical hot water heater emergencies and also just how to handle them


Dripping water heater storage tank.


In this situation, you must turn off your water heater, allow it to cool down, as well as very carefully look for the resource of the issue. At times, all you require to do is to tighten up a couple of screws or pipe links in cases of small leaks. If this doesn't function as well as the leak lingers, you could need to utilize the services of a technician for an ideal substitute.

Changing water temperature level.


Your water heating unit might start creating water of different temperatures typically ice scalding or cool warm. There might be a need to change either the home heating or the thermostat system of your water heating system.

Insufficient hot water


Dealing with a not enough supply of warm water can be frustrating. It might be that the water heater can not support the warm water need for your apartment or condo. To take care of this problem, you could attempt to readjust your heating system's temperature dial and also await a couple of minutes. If the trouble persists, you can ask for the aid of a specialist plumber. You can update your water heating system to one with a larger capability.

Discolored or stinky water


When this happens, you require to know if the issue is from the tank or the water source. You are particular that it is your water heater that is damaged if there is no amusing scent when you run cool water. The odiferous water can be caused by rust or the build-up of microorganisms or debris in the water heater container. You can try flushing out your storage tank or replacing the anode if the trouble continues once you see this. The function of the anode is to clear out microorganisms from your tank. Because the anode pole substitute requires a detailed knowledge of your water heating system, you will certainly need the aid of a specialist.

Why Is My Water Heater Leaking?


When a water heater bursts in a home, it is a shocking event, not to mention a messy one, and it could potentially cause a lot of expensive damage. If your hot water heater burst, you’re probably wondering why this happens and what to do next.



In general, the basic reason why hot water heaters burst is that there is corrosion within the tank, which can lead to the tank bursting at its seams. Unfortunately, there are several possible underlying causes that can contribute to water heater explosions, and it’s not always apparent which one is the culprit.



Sometimes there are risk factors or warning signs that could indicate a water heater explosion is imminent, but not always. In order to understand the risk factors that could contribute to a water heater exploding, it’s important first to understand the type of water heater that you have in your home.



What Are The Common Causes of Water Heater Leaks?


In general, it's a good idea to call a emergency plumbing company if you have any questions about the cause of your water heater leak. The most frequent reasons why water heaters leak are:



Drain valve


The drain valve is used to empty the tank during maintenance visits and replacements by plumbers and homeowners. The drain valve is also utilized by homeowners when cleaning the tank is required. Over time, the valve becomes loose, allowing water to flow through. Leaks from the bottom of the valve, on the other hand, suggest that the component isn't waterproof. This situation calls for the installation of a new drain valve. Homeowners may replace this themselves, but it's better to get advice from a professional plumber before you do so.


Too much pressure


Water heaters are affected by naturally occurring water pressure, just like any other plumbing component. The hot water that generates steam and fills the vacant space causes pressure in water heaters. When the steam has no where to go, the pressure becomes too high. Any crack in the heater allows water to escape, relieving some of the pressure. When the water temperature is set too high or when water enters the system at large pressures, the heater's pressure rises.
